You're seeing this page as if you were . The main menu is still yours, though. Exit from immersion
Ivan PilotIP

Ivan Pilot

Fullstack Developer Node React Typescript

€700/day
20 projects
Paris, FR
3-7 years

Average response time: 1 hour

Freelancer profile translated to English.
Back to original language

About Ivan

🙋‍♂️ Senior FullStack Developer, I create custom applications that meet your business needs and help you achieve your goals. With my skills in application development, infrastructure, and DevOps, I design robust, scalable solutions tailored to your ambitions. 🚀

I have worked on large-scale projects for companies such as Warner Bros, Citigroup, Eurosport, ... Their trust is a testament to the quality of my work and my reputation. ✨

I will guide you from start to finish, from conception to delivery. My services include:

✅ Complete application development

✅ Application redesign

✅ Team augmentation

✅ Upstream project consulting

✉️ Have a project in mind or questions? Contact me now and let's start bringing your ideas to life. 💬


💻 LANGUAGES & TECHNOLOGIES

● Javascript, Typescript, Python, Bash
● ReactJS, Nextjs
● NodeJS, Express, Fastify
● Docker & Kubernetes

📂 DATABASES AND MORE

● MongoDB, MySQL, PostgreSQL
● DynamoDB, Redis, ...
● Prisma, GraphQL

🔄 WORK METHODS

● Clean code, SOLID, TDD, CI/CD
● Agile

☁️ HOSTING

● AWS
● Google Cloud Platform

🇫🇷 🇬🇧 French / English
  • French

    Native or bilingual

  • English

    Native or bilingual

Can work on-site
Paris (up to 10km)

Experience

  • Eurosport
    Lead Developer
    ENTERTAINMENT AND LEISURE
    October 2020 - May 2023 (2 years and 7 months)
    As part of the creation of a new application to manage visuals (graphics, information and advertising banners, etc.) broadcast on approximately 200 TV channels simultaneously, I joined an existing team as Tech Lead to manage the project and take charge of part of the application development and its deployment.

    ● Reorganization of the existing microservices architecture for better consistency between services and improved application performance while reducing failure risks.
    ● Improvement of procedures (CD/CI, technical tests, technical documentation writing, ...).
    ● Writing and implementation of unit, integration, and End-to-End tests.
    ● Management of implementation phases, refactoring of existing code, and deployments.
    ● Addition of new features in line with the roadmap and rewriting of certain modules to reduce technical debt, increase their compatibility with other modules, and improve technical performance.
    ● Implementation of a messaging system with Redis.
    ● Implementation of precise log monitoring to analyze application behavior and request processing (ElasticSearch and OpenSearch).
    ● Implementation/use of functional programming patterns to improve code flexibility.
    ● Writing ORMs related to DynamoDB and deployed as a separate library.
    ● Containerization with Docker. Deployment on AWS.
    Node.js React.js Redis Docker Kubernetes Elasticsearch AWS Python
  • Nextbanker
    Senior Web Developer
    EDUCATION AND E-LEARNING
    March 2020 - September 2021 (1 year and 7 months)
    Paris, France
    nextbanker.io is an online training program for students and young professionals who want to pursue a career in M&A within banks or corporate teams of large groups.

    Technology selection, architecture design, and implementation of the website and mobile app.
    ● Selection of technologies, infrastructure, and deployment process.
    ● Design and development of the front-end using ReactJS / TypeScript.
    ● Design and development of the back-end using NodeJS.
    ● Creation and deployment of Docker images.
    ● Configuration of the infrastructure on AWS.
    Node.js React.js Typescript Express JavaScript Amazon Web Services
  • Citibank - Innovation Lab
    Senior Web Developer
    BANKING AND INSURANCE
    May 2018 - July 2019 (1 year and 2 months)
    Cité de Londres, United Kingdom
    As part of the redesign of tools and technologies used by certain trading teams (fixed income), I joined a team of 5-6 people with whom we developed an ElectronJS app consolidating all existing functionalities and interfaces into a single tool, allowing traders to manage client requests from a unified interface.

    ● Participation in defining and monitoring the roadmap for the development and realization of the front-end application for traders in fixed-income products.
    ● Participation in the discussion and implementation of the front-end architecture (data structure definition, optimization and performance research, ...).
    ● Development of new front-end features.
    ● Deployment of an internal "sandbox" for simulations before official production release for traders.
    Angular Typescript JavaScript RxJS Docker Kubernetes CircleCI

Reviews

5.0

Out of 7 ratings

A

Alexis

EUROSPORT

Reviewed on 11/14/2022

A

Alexis

EUROSPORT

Reviewed on 10/7/2022

Recommendations

Be the first to recommend Ivan

Help this freelancer shine by sharing your experience working together.

These freelancer profiles also match your criteria

AgathaA

Agatha Frydrych

Backend Java Software Engineer

4.7

(3)

2

BaptisteB

Baptiste Duhen

Fullstack developer

4.6

(4)

5

AmedA

Amed Hamou

Senior Lead Developer

4

(2)

7

AudreyA

Audrey Champion

Web developer

4.3

(3)

4

Skill set

Categories